Transaction 32381ad61079f3ffa962f743306aef5901078a1d22d69468321c60c780192c79
1 Input
1 Output
-
32381ad61079f3ffa962f743306aef5901078a1d22d69468321c60c780192c79:0
- value
- 836006
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dca2c1d4c7f558299a4adedb9efe6c57e8985efd OP_EQUAL
- address
- 3ModZK2nMmFR8BdBZns5TYBD1mkT61zraH